93 void te::v8::jsi::RegisterGeometryProperty(::v8::Local<::v8::Object>& global)
94 {
95  ::v8::Local<::v8::FunctionTemplate> jgeometryproperty = ::v8::FunctionTemplate::New(GeometryProperty_Constructor);
96 
97  global->Set(::v8::String::New("TeGeometryProperty"), jgeometryproperty->GetFunction());
98 }
99 
100 static ::v8::Persistent<::v8::FunctionTemplate> sdset_geometryproperty_template;
101 
102 ::v8::Persistent<::v8::FunctionTemplate>& te::v8::jsi::GetGeometryPropertyTemplate()
103 {
104  if(sdset_geometryproperty_template.IsEmpty())
105  {
106  ::v8::Persistent<::v8::FunctionTemplate>& pTpl = GetSimplePropertyTemplate();
107  ::v8::Local<::v8::FunctionTemplate> result = ::v8::FunctionTemplate::New();
108  result->Inherit(pTpl);
109 
110  ::v8::Handle<::v8::ObjectTemplate> prototype = result->PrototypeTemplate();
111 
112  prototype->Set(::v8::String::NewSymbol("getExtent"), ::v8::FunctionTemplate::New(GeometryProperty_GetExtent));
113  prototype->Set(::v8::String::NewSymbol("setExtent"), ::v8::FunctionTemplate::New(GeometryProperty_SetExtent));
114  prototype->Set(::v8::String::NewSymbol("getSRID"), ::v8::FunctionTemplate::New(GeometryProperty_GetSRID));
115  prototype->Set(::v8::String::NewSymbol("setSRID"), ::v8::FunctionTemplate::New(GeometryProperty_SetSRID));
116  prototype->Set(::v8::String::NewSymbol("getGeometryType"), ::v8::FunctionTemplate::New(GeometryProperty_GetGeometryType));
117  prototype->Set(::v8::String::NewSymbol("setGeometryType"), ::v8::FunctionTemplate::New(GeometryProperty_SetGeometryType));
118  prototype->Set(::v8::String::NewSymbol("clone"), ::v8::FunctionTemplate::New(GeometryProperty_Clone));
119 
120  sdset_geometryproperty_template = ::v8::Persistent<::v8::FunctionTemplate>::New(result);
121  }
122 
124 }
